Transaction 6843fa569472de1b616e480531051be69e363c92c0c890a6cbf1ffeba405a9f4

block
f2ce1484369573c73e9f944644e6d045dd75f7aaed70ba73d174d741795caa56

18 Inputs

501 Outputs